[Nouveau] [PATCH] kmmio/mmiotrace: fix double free of kmmio_fault_pages

* Marcin Slusarz <marcin.slusarz at gmail.com> wrote:

> On Sat, Jun 05, 2010 at 06:49:42PM +0200, Marcin Slusarz wrote:
> > After every iounmap mmiotrace has to free kmmio_fault_pages, but it
> > can't do it directly, so it defers freeing by RCU.
> > 
> > It usually works, but when mmiotraced code calls ioremap-iounmap
> > multiple times without sleeping between (so RCU won't kick in and
> > start freeing) it can be given the same virtual address, so at
> > every iounmap mmiotrace will schedule the same pages for release.
> > Obviously it will explode on second free.
> > 
> > Fix it by marking kmmio_fault_pages which are scheduled for release
> > and not adding them second time.
